#c6077f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c6077f is composed of 77.6% red, 2.7% green and 49.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 96.5% magenta, 35.9% yellow and 22.4% black. It has a hue angle of 322.3 degrees, a saturation of 93.2% and a lightness of 40.2%. #c6077f color hex could be obtained by blending #ff0efe with #8d0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0066.

#c6077f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#c6077f has RGB values of R:198, G:7, B:127 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.96, Y:0.36,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 12978047.

Hex triplet c6077f #c6077f
RGB Decimal 198, 7, 127 rgb(198,7,127)
RGB Percent 77.6, 2.7, 49.8 rgb(77.6%,2.7%,49.8%)
CMYK 0, 96, 36, 22
HSL 322.3°, 93.2, 40.2 hsl(322.3,93.2%,40.2%)
HSV (or HSB) 322.3°, 96.5, 77.6
Web Safe cc0066 #cc0066
CIE-LAB 43.789, 71.765, -12.995
XYZ 27.196, 13.693, 21.288
xyY 0.437, 0.22, 13.693
CIE-LCH 43.789, 72.932, 349.736
CIE-LUV 43.789, 96.268, -29.964
Hunter-Lab 37.004, 66.432, -8.207
Binary 11000110, 00000111, 01111111

Shades and Tints of #c6077f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090005 is the darkest color, while #fff5fb is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#c6077f is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#4e4e4e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#664058 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#506db1 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#756c78 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#c43a3d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#7b489e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#92477a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#c42855 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
